Each year since 1986, the American Farm Bureau estimates how much Thanksgiving dinner will cost for a family of 10. The Bureau tracks the prices of holiday favorites such as turkey, dinner rolls, sweet potatoes, and more.
This year, each member of the Indicator team went to their local supermarket to buy items from the Bureau's list to see how much prices have changed from last year.
Today on the show, we gathered around the virtual Thanksgiving table to share what we found with help from economist Veronica Nigh. We call it, "Indicatorsgiving."
